Coursera CS Courses: Strengths and caveats

Coursera CS courses shine in structure, pacing, and accessibility. You’ll typically get curated video lectures, automated assessments, and the possibility of a verified certificate. For learners outside USC, Coursera also provides a broad range of topics and flexible deadlines. The trade-off is that the experience can feel more generic, and campus-specific context may be less prominent unless the course explicitly covers it.
